    Hi guys first post here. Recently bought a 10 trd 3 inch lift 33s 4.0 auto. When bought i had check engine light and traction control light on. Ran codes bad cats. Changed cats check engine light went away vsc stayed on. Checked codes said drivers wheel speed sensor wasn't working. Changed that light is still on. Ran some more test found out the passenger side is getting 12v and the driver side isn't. Thought i had a broken wire. Chased them out and ohmed them out both good so I'm thinking something isn't happy in the computer on the break booster. Anyone have a clue of if its something else thats stupid other than my computer. All I really want is to use my rear locker. Is there a way to just wire a switch to my locker for when I need it or a reset/calibration to get the light to go away? Please help

    If you are sure it NOT a wiring problem, then I’d suspect a Brake Actuator problem.
    At least that’s what the Service Manual says.
    Did you ohm it all the way to the Skid Control ECU?

    I'm not sure where the skid ecu is but I traced the wire back to a ecu that is mounted right by the brake booster.

    The ABS unit mounted on the brake master cylinder is the ABS/Skid Control ECU...
